MARIB-SABA
Vice President, Lieutenant General (Lt Gen) Ali Mohssen Saleh was briefed on demining plans devised to remove landmines and explosive devices planted during the ongoing warfare triggered by Houthi militias.
In his meeting held Wednesday with Chief of Staf Maj. Generl Tahir Al-Oqaili and Director of National Demining Program (NDP) brigadier Ameen Saleh, (Lt Gen) Mohssen heard a report presented by the Executive Center of the (NDP).
The report included the center action-plans aimed to conduct surveys and document areas where landmines planted, teams-work to demine and destroy explosive devises. Moreover, to establish a branch for the (NDP) in Marib province.
The vice president confirmed that Yemen is committed to entirely remove landmines and explosive devices planted by Houthi militias, in violation of all international agreements and treaties.
Mohssen highlighted the need for more efforts must be exerted in coordination with the UNDP and international organizations that operate in this domain. Raising-awareness campaigns and workshop are necessary to reduce causalities and loses, he noted.
